Gohalara

Gohalara is a village located in Ausgram Ii subdivision of Barddhaman district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 23.3km away from sub-district headquarter Amragar. Barddhaman is the district headquarter of Gohalara village. As per 2009 stats, Amarpur is the gram panchayat of Gohalara village.

About Gohalara

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Gohalara is 318902. The village spans a total geographical area of 125.7 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 713152. Illambazar is nearest town to Gohalara village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 20km away.

Population of Gohalara

According to the 2011 Census, Gohalara has a total population of about 890, with approximately 466 males and 424 females. The sex ratio is around 909 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 96 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 74 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 4. The overall literacy rate is approximately 65.51%, with male literacy at about 72.10% and female literacy near 58.25%. There are around 236 households in the village. Connectivity of Gohalara

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Gohalara. As per the 2011 stats, Gohalara had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
